Global Autonomous Mobile Robots Market - Key Trends and Drivers Summarized

How Are Autonomous Mobile Robots Redefining Industries Across the Globe?

Autonomous Mobile Robots (AMRs) are revolutionizing various industries by providing highly efficient, flexible, and cost-effective solutions for tasks ranging from material handling to inspection and maintenance. Unlike traditional automated guided vehicles (AGVs), which rely on fixed tracks or pre-defined paths, AMRs use advanced sensors, machine learning, and artificial intelligence (AI) to navigate dynamic environments independently. These robots are equipped with sophisticated mapping and localization technologies, such as LiDAR, cameras, and GPS, allowing them to create and update real-time maps of their surroundings. This capability enables them to avoid obstacles, reroute when necessary, and perform tasks in complex and ever-changing settings. As a result, AMRs are increasingly being adopted in industries such as manufacturing, logistics, healthcare, and retail, where they are transforming operations by improving productivity, reducing labor costs, and enhancing safety.

What Technological Advancements Are Propelling the Growth of Autonomous Mobile Robots?

The rapid advancements in sensor technology, AI, and machine learning have been pivotal in the development and deployment of Autonomous Mobile Robots. Modern AMRs are equipped with a wide array of sensors, including LiDAR, ultrasonic, and infrared sensors, that provide comprehensive environmental data, allowing the robots to navigate and operate autonomously in dynamic environments. AI and machine learning algorithms process this data to enable real-time decision-making, obstacle detection, and path optimization. Additionally, improvements in battery technology have extended the operational life of AMRs, making them more viable for continuous, long-duration tasks. Cloud computing and edge processing have further enhanced the capabilities of AMRs by enabling remote monitoring, data analysis, and fleet management, which is particularly beneficial in large-scale operations. These technological advancements have made AMRs more reliable, adaptable, and efficient, driving their adoption across various industries.

How Are Market Demands Shaping the Adoption of Autonomous Mobile Robots?

The increasing demand for automation and efficiency in industries such as manufacturing, logistics, and healthcare is significantly influencing the adoption of Autonomous Mobile Robots. In manufacturing, AMRs are being used to automate material transport, reducing the need for human labor and minimizing the risk of workplace injuries. In the logistics sector, the rise of e-commerce has led to a surge in demand for warehouse automation, where AMRs are being deployed to streamline order fulfillment and inventory management processes. In healthcare, AMRs are being utilized to transport medical supplies, equipment, and even medications, allowing healthcare workers to focus more on patient care. Moreover, the COVID-19 pandemic has accelerated the adoption of AMRs in areas such as disinfection and delivery, highlighting their potential in ensuring business continuity during crises. These market demands are driving the expansion of the AMR market, as businesses seek to enhance operational efficiency, reduce costs, and improve safety.
